The Company:
Founded in Austin in 1989, EZCORP has grown into a leading provider of pawn loans in the United States, Mexico and Latin America. We are dedicated to satisfying the short-term cash needs of consumers who are both cash and credit constrained and providing an industry-leading customer experience.

GuatemalaThe Earning Assets Specialist’s primary role is to support the analysis, validation, reporting and maintenance of all revenue generating functions. This role will report and drill into market/store/merchandise results and will identify & recommend business opportunities. Additionally, it is expected that the EAS will clearly communicate analysis from standard and ad-hoc reports/dashboards to the senior team members and relevant business units. The team works in an AI-assisted environment - EZCORP’s governed AI platform, is used daily alongside Power BI and SQL.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Analyzes and monitors key performance indicator (“KPI”) values and supports strategic and ad-hoc business analysis across multiple business units.
- Works directly with business SME’s to understand their present and future business opportunities, with the objective to drive and support revenue growth through loan portfolio management, inventory management, and sales strategies.
- Manages ad-hoc requests from the business functions and supports special projects across all products, geographies, and business units.
- Analyzes data to spot anomalies, trends, and correlations; supports test and control strategies and the monitoring, testing, and implementation of strategies, processes, and reports.
- Pulls and validates data from Power BI semantic models - and checking every figure independently - to build and maintain recurring reporting packages such as category performance scorecards and competitive gold studies.
- Partners with the BI team to build any remaining manual reports into automated, governed reporting rather than maintaining them by hand.
- Applies AI support to structured problem solving and communication, and resolves accordingly to the defined priorities.
- Identifies and proposes enhancements of internal process improvements.
